Latest Patents
One of Otsuka's latest patents is a coil skid and steel sheet manufacturing method. This invention involves a coil skid designed to support a hot-rolled coil obtained from a hot-rolled steel sheet. The coil skid consists of multiple layers of metal plates and heat insulating materials stacked alternately. This design prevents uneven cooling of the hot-rolled coil's outer peripheral portion, ensuring the strength of the coil skid and inhibiting uneven hardness in the longitudinal direction of the coil.
Another significant patent is an information processing device, information providing method, and program. This invention utilizes a mobile terminal that guides users to their destinations through a navigation application. Upon arrival, the mobile terminal outputs destination information and determines if the user is staying at the destination using a motion sensor. After a predetermined length of time, the device confirms the user's presence and transmits relevant facility information to enhance the user's experience.
